A former NYPD police officer from Bay Shore pleaded guilty Wednesday to killing his fiancee.
As part of his deal with prosecutors, Alexis Chaparro will serve 10 years in prison in the shooting death of 28-year-old Sonia Garcia, who was also a police officer with the New York City Police Department.
Chaparro pleaded guilty to first-degree manslaughter after originally being charged with second-degree murder.
Suffolk County prosecutors said Chaparro shot Garcia in the chest in September 2007. Police said they received a 911 call from Chaparro, telling them Garcia had just been shot.
